//===-- MCTargetOptionsCommandFlags.cpp -----------------------*- C++ //-*-===// // // Part of the LLVM Project, under the Apache License v2.0 with LLVM Exceptions. // See https://llvm.org/LICENSE.txt for license information. // SPDX-License-Identifier: Apache-2.0 WITH LLVM-exception // //===----------------------------------------------------------------------===// // // This file contains machine code-specific flags that are shared between // different command line tools. // //===----------------------------------------------------------------------===// #include "llvm/MC/MCTargetOptionsCommandFlags.h" #include "llvm/MC/MCTargetOptions.h" #include "llvm/Support/CommandLine.h" usingnamespacellvm; #define MCOPT(TY, NAME) … #define MCOPT_EXP(TY, NAME) … MCOPT_EXP(…) MCOPT(…) MCOPT(…) MCOPT(…) MCOPT(…) MCOPT(…) MCOPT(…) MCOPT(…) MCOPT(…) MCOPT(…) MCOPT(…) MCOPT(…) MCOPT(…) MCOPT(…) MCOPT(…) MCOPT(…) MCOPT(…) MCOPT(…) MCOPT(…) llvm::mc::RegisterMCTargetOptionsFlags::RegisterMCTargetOptionsFlags() { … } MCTargetOptions llvm::mc::InitMCTargetOptionsFromFlags() { … }